Goldsboro, N.C. — A local man is facing a series of serious criminal charges following his arrest on Saturday, May 24. Authorities have identified the suspect as Alkabeer Lewis, who is being held on a $5,000 bond in connection with a range of offenses that span firearms violations and personal violence.
According to law enforcement records, Lewis was charged with possession of a stolen firearm, possession of a firearm by a felon, and carrying a concealed gun. These charges suggest that Lewis, who is legally prohibited from possessing firearms due to a prior felony conviction, was found in unlawful possession of at least one weapon, including a firearm reported as stolen.
In addition to the weapons-related offenses, Lewis is also facing multiple assault charges. These include assault on a female, assault and battery, and communicating threats. The charges indicate that Lewis was allegedly involved in a violent altercation during which he is accused of physically assaulting a woman and making verbal threats that contributed to the escalation of the situation.
While the full circumstances surrounding the arrest have not been made public, the combination of weapons and assault charges indicates a potentially dangerous encounter that led to Lewis’s detention. Authorities have not disclosed whether the arrest occurred during a traffic stop, a domestic incident, or as the result of an ongoing investigation.
As of Monday, Lewis remains in custody. No court date has been set, and it is currently unknown whether he has retained legal counsel. The investigation into the incident is ongoing.
